The OBD-II code C1201 indicates a short to ground in the left front inlet valve coil circuit of the anti-lock brake system.
The coil itself can develop an internal short to ground, causing the circuit to lose proper resistance.
Insulation wear, abrasion, or moisture can cause the coil’s wire to short against chassis ground.
A poor connection can intermittently create a ground path, triggering the fault.
A defect inside the module could create a ground fault, but this is uncommon compared to wiring or coil issues.
Replacing the module is seldom necessary; most cases are resolved by repairing wiring or replacing the inlet valve coil.
